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Quality: Higher-grade cement and additional materials can increase durability but come at a higher price.
- Path Size: Larger paths require more materials and labor, thus increasing the overall cost.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s and custom shapes can add to labor and material cost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Richardson, TX, can vary, influencing the total cost.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the construction site, including grading and excavation, can affect cost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the total expense.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ay construction and increase labor costs.
Average Costs for Cement Path Construction in Richardson, TX
Task | Average Cost |
---|---|
Basic Cement Path Installation | $6 - $10 per sq. ft |
Decorative Stamping | $8 - $12 per sq. ft |
Path Sealing | $1 - $2 per sq. ft |
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$300 |
Grading and Excavation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
